They were dated in 2010 by way of uranium-series dating to the Late Pleistocene, c. The stays were initially identified as fashionable human, but after the invention of more specimens in 2019, they have been reclassified as being members of a new species – Homo luzonensis. Dental morphology supplies clues to prehistoric migration patterns of the Philippines, with Sinodont dental patterns occurring in East Asia, Central Asia, North Asia, and the Americas. Sundadont patterns happen in Southeast Asia as properly as the majority of Oceania. Filipinos exhibit Sundadonty, and are regarded as having a more generalised dental morphology and having an extended ancestry than its offspring, Sinodonty. In the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ries, thousands of Japanese traders also migrated to the Philippines and assimilated into the local inhabitants. During the period of Spanish colonialism, the Philippines was a half of the Viceroyalty of New Spain, which was governed and administered from Mexico City. Early Spanish settlers had been principally explorers, troopers, government officers and non secular missionaries born in Spain and Mexico.
